Are people in Ocean Shores older or younger than people in Post Falls?- The Median Age in Ocean Shores is 29.0 years older than in Post Falls.
Are housing costs cheaper in Ocean Shores or Post Falls?- Ocean Shores
housing costs are 23.9% less expensive than Post Falls hous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Ocean Shores or Post Falls?- The average commute for residents of Ocean Shores is 4.9 minutes longer than it is for residents of Post Falls.
Things to do in Post Falls?Post Falls, ID is situated along the Spokane River providing residents with stunning views of Northern Idaho’s majestic mountain peaks. A charming city that has seen major growth over recent years, it is known for its wide range of outdoor activities such as skiing, hunting and fishing.
Things to do in Ocean Shores?Living in Ocean Shores, WA is a truly unique experience. Located on the Olympic Peninsula of Washington State, Ocean Shores offers miles of beautiful sandy beaches, lush coastal forests, and quaint towns and villages. There are plenty of outdoor activities to enjoy such as beachcombing, bird watching, surfing, kayaking, fishing, and more. In addition to its natural beauty, the city is home to an array of charming restaurants, cafes, shops and galleries that make it a favorite destination for visitors from near and far.
